Hasbrook Park is a park in Illinois, at a modelled 216 m. Mount Hoy stands 255 m to the south-southwest, 21 miles off. The nearest named place is Frontier Park, a park 0.6 miles away. Historic Route 66 passes 21 miles off. 15 named summits stand within 25 miles.
- Operated by
- Arlington Heights Park District
